WebJan 21, 2024 · They are walking around with a 100 percent fatal neurodegenerative disease, shedding and spreading infectious prions to other deer for the entire incubation period. Yet to a hunter’s eye they appear healthy. This makes CWD especially dangerous. It creeps below our radar and lulls many hunters into denial.

WebAug 22, 2012 · Rabies virus causes 55,000 human deaths each year, so even if the results of the Peruvian study indicate subclinical infection, they would have little impact on the nearly 100% fatality rate associated with infection. More extensive studies are needed to determine if nonfatal human rabies infection is more common than believed.
